Transaction 674ee0dc946cd6b1419e1478a4bbba8fdbcc35e97efe89fb3aa61d199e426ab5

35 Input
1 Outputs
  • 674ee0dc946cd6b1419e1478a4bbba8fdbcc35e97efe89fb3aa61d199e426ab5:0
  • value  572600300
    address  37NvXpCCu32ouEpjtFKX94wURfuijKpaJc